US Grocery Market: Engaging with Retail Buyers and Creating a Winning Plan
Join us for the second instalment of our webinar series focusing on the US grocery market and key partners in the supply chain.
This webinar will focus on understanding the role of a retail buyer and creating a winning plan in the US grocery market. Building a positive relationship with retail buyers is crucial to your long-term success. Retail buyers are busy and are often responsible for multiple categories. This webinar will include:
- Best practice to win in Retail
- Understanding Category Buyers Job and Needs
- Retail Buyers KPIs
- Margin Expectations Per Channel
- Trade Spend & Retailer Expectations
- Importance of SKU Rationalization
We will be joined by Bob Burke of Natural Products Consulting and Rob Leichman of The Lyric Group.
As a consultant since 1998, Bob Burke provides assistance in bringing natural, organic and specialty products to market across most classes of trade. This includes work in growth strategies, writing sales and business plans, budgeting, pricing, building distribution, broker selection and management, organizational development, strategic options, financing, branding, trade spending management and assistance around M&A, due diligence, and venture strategy groups.
Rob has been in the food and beverage industry for over thirty years. The Lyric Group, which he founded in 2008, provides consultative services to both emerging and established brands in the specialty food and beverage space. Rob works with pre-revenue brands to develop effective go-to-market strategies, assists established brands to navigate retailer, distributor, co-packer, and designer relationships, and helps multinationals tap into growing domestic consumer trends.
